WebBivariate Data and Scatter Plots Bivariate Data: The values of two different variables that are obtained from the same population element. While the variables may be either categorical or quantitative, we will focus on cases where they are both quantitative. Can we predict values of one variable from values of the other variable? Linear Correlation 3 Section 3.1, Page 61 . 4. … easily fixed carsWebA scatter plot (aka scatter chart, scatter graph) uses dots to represent values for two different numeric variables. The position of each dot on the horizontal and vertical axis indicates values for an individual data point. Scatter plots are used to observe relationships between variables.
